Transaction 9094368b5c51a3a19cd95fcb71f7ad2994e57ab620972492fd02853d1700ba56

1 Input
2 Outputs
  • 9094368b5c51a3a19cd95fcb71f7ad2994e57ab620972492fd02853d1700ba56:0
  • value  17579000
    address  1HW9tg78nuVMXUuVtZN9nuYXwv9en4zXZJ
  • 9094368b5c51a3a19cd95fcb71f7ad2994e57ab620972492fd02853d1700ba56:1
  • value  9011758124
    address  3DzSVk4veMCkNbNT9CdETeE26uWxmNbBnD